@aplus-frontend/ui
Version:
156 lines (154 loc) • 5.29 kB
text/less
[data-aplus-ui-mode='aplus'] {
// 基础边框颜色
--ap-border-color-base: #dee4ed;
// 基础hover色
--ap-hover-color-base: #66a9ff;
// 基础active色
--ap-active-color-base: #66a9ff;
// 系统主色
--ap-color-primary: #0070ff;
// 主色-禁用
--ap-color-primary-disabled: #cce2ff;
// 链接色
--ap-color-link: #0070ff;
// 链接hover色
--ap-color-link-hover: #66a9ff;
// 链接色禁用
--ap-color-link-disabled: #cce2ff;
// 表单项边框样式阴影色
--ap-form-bordered-shadow-color: rgba(5, 155, 255, 0.1);
// 成功色
--ap-color-success: #2ed1a3;
// 成功色-禁用
--ap-color-success-disabled: #d5f6ed;
// 失败色
--ap-color-error: #ff4d4f;
// 失败色-禁用
--ap-color-error-disabled: #ffdbdc;
// 警告色
--ap-color-warn: #ffa940;
// 警告色-禁用
--ap-color-warn-disabled: #ffeed9;
// 表格表头背景色
--ap-table-header-bg: #f2f6f9;
// 文本颜色1号色
--ap-text-color-1: #526a90;
// 文本颜色二号色(着重)
--ap-text-color-2: #182948;
// 文本颜色三号色(次级)
--ap-text-color-3: #8896b0;
// 基础背景色(某些边框也使用此颜色)
--ap-color-bg: #e9edf3;
// 背景色-1
--ap-color-bg-1: #f6f9fa;
// 背景色-2
--ap-color-bg-2: #f3f5f8;
// 滚动条滑块颜色
--ap-scrollbar-thumb-color-base: #c8d1de;
// 滚动条滑动块hover色
--ap-scrollbar-thumb-color-hover: #959ca7;
// 滚动条轨道颜色
--ap-scrollbar-track-color-hover: #f2f6f9;
// 文本颜色4号色(三级)
--ap-text-color-4: #abb7cc;
// 通用的背景禁用色
--color-bg-container-disabled: #f2f6f9;
// 批量输入组禁用色
--batch-input-group-trigger-color-disabled: rgba(24, 41, 72, 0.25);
--ap-radio-group-item-active-bg-color: rgba(#0070ff, 0.12);
--ap-drawer-wrapper-shadow: -8px 2px 24px 0px rgba(24, 41, 72, 0.2);
// 表格
--ap-grid-fixed-scrolling-box-shadow-color: #dae0e7;
// 高级卡片
--ap-pro-card-color-bg-container: transparent;
--ap-pro-card-border-radius: 4px;
--ap-pro-card-header-padding: 8px 16px 0;
--ap-pro-card-header-padding-bottom: 8px;
--ap-pro-card-body-padding: 8px 16px;
--ap-pro-card-actions-padding: 12px 16px;
--ap-pro-card-border-line-width: 1px;
--ap-pro-card-border-line-type: solid;
--ap-pro-card-border-color-split: #e9edf3;
--ap-pro-card-box-shadow: 3px 10px 30px -2px rgba(123, 121, 140, 0.15);
--ap-pro-card-tooltip-color: #8896b0;
--ap-pro-card-header-title-font-size: 12px;
--ap-pro-card-header-title-font-color: #182948;
--ap-pro-card-area-color: #f1f7ff;
--ap-pro-card-split-line-height: 100%;
--ap-pro-card-divider-line-height: 60%;
}
[data-aplus-ui-mode='admin'] {
--ap-border-color-base: #d9d9d9;
--ap-hover-color-base: #85d4b0;
--ap-active-color-base: #85d4b0;
// 系统主色
--ap-color-primary: #34b77c;
// 主色-禁用
--ap-color-primary-disabled: #d6f1e5;
// 链接色
--ap-color-link: #1890ff;
// 链接hover色
--ap-color-link-hover: #5eb1ff;
// 链接色禁用
--ap-color-link-disabled: #cce2ff;
--ap-form-bordered-shadow-color: rgba(11, 166, 66, 0.09);
// 成功色
--ap-color-success: #34b77c;
// 成功色-禁用
--ap-color-success-disabled: #d6f1e5;
// 失败色
--ap-color-error: #ff4d4f;
// 失败色-禁用
--ap-color-error-disabled: #ffdbdc;
// 警告色
--ap-color-warn: #faad14;
// 警告色-禁用
--ap-color-warn-disabled: #ffeed9;
// 表格表头背景色
--ap-table-header-bg: #f7f7f7;
// 文本颜色1号色
--ap-text-color-1: #666666;
// 文本颜色二号色(着重)
--ap-text-color-2: #333333;
// 文本颜色三号色(次级)
--ap-text-color-3: #999999;
// 基础背景色(某些边框也使用此颜色)
--ap-color-bg: #e9e9e9;
// 背景色-1
--ap-color-bg-1: #f6f9fa;
// 背景色-2
--ap-color-bg-2: #f5f5f5;
// 滚动条滑动块基础色
--ap-scrollbar-thumb-color-base: #bfbfbf;
// 滚动条滑动块基础色
--ap-scrollbar-thumb-color-hover: #787878;
// 滚动条轨道颜色
--ap-scrollbar-track-color-hover: #f7f7f7;
// 文本颜色4号色(三级)
--ap-text-color-4: #bfbfbf;
// 通用的背景禁用色
--color-bg-container-disabled: #f5f5f5;
// 批量输入组禁用色
--batch-input-group-trigger-color-disabled: rgba(0, 0, 0, 0.25);
--ap-radio-group-item-active-bg-color: rgba(#34b77c, 0.12);
--ap-drawer-wrapper-shadow: -8px 2px 24px 0px rgba(51, 51, 51, 0.2);
// 表格
--ap-grid-fixed-scrolling-box-shadow-color: #e5e5e5;
// 高级卡片
--ap-pro-card-color-bg-container: transparent;
--ap-pro-card-border-radius: 4px;
--ap-pro-card-header-padding: 8px 16px 0;
--ap-pro-card-header-padding-bottom: 8px;
--ap-pro-card-body-padding: 8px 16px;
--ap-pro-card-actions-padding: 12px 16px;
--ap-pro-card-border-line-width: 1px;
--ap-pro-card-border-line-type: solid;
--ap-pro-card-border-color-split: #e9e9e9;
--ap-pro-card-box-shadow: 3px 10px 30px -2px rgba(123, 121, 140, 0.15);
--ap-pro-card-tooltip-color: #999999;
--ap-pro-card-header-title-font-size: 12px;
--ap-pro-card-header-title-font-color: #333333;
--ap-pro-card-area-color: #eff9f5;
--ap-pro-card-split-line-height: 100%;
--ap-pro-card-divider-line-height: 60%;
}